PLUNKET SOCIETY

MONTHLY MEETING The monthly meeting of the Royal New Zealand Society for the Health of Women and Children was held immediately after the annual meeting in the Methodist Sunday school.' Nurse Pascoe read the nurses’ reports. The town report stated that the nurses had been kept very busy at the rooms, 032 visits being paid by mothers and children during the month. Fifteen new cases had been received, thirteen of which were breast fed and two on humanised milk. Many of the new babes had needed a good deal of attention, several of the babies, as well as of the older children, suffering from severe colds.

The country report stated that Richmond had been visited twice. The attendance at the rooms was very good. One new case liad been taken, tlie baby being breast fed. Wakefield liad been visited twice. The rooms had been well attended and one new case taken. Ono visit had been paid to Dovedale where the health of the babies seen was good. Murchison had been visited once, the attendance at the rooms being very good. The general health of the babies seen was quite satisfactory. Ten visits bad been paid to homes. Emulsion sold during the month, 581 b; Ivarilac, 451 b. The executive of tlie preceding year was re-elected. Mrs E. Hudson and Miss E. Gilkinson were added to the financial committee. A letter was received from head office stating that the booklet “The Expectant Mother and Baby’s First Month,” was being reprinted and would shortly he available again. Miss Nevin reported that rehearsal- 1 for tlie dramatic entertainment to be given next Tuesday evening were going splendidly. It was decided to bold on 27th August a children’s plain and fancy masquerade in tlie afternoon, and an adults plain and fancy masquerade ball in the evening, the Velma Hall to be engaged for the occasion. Accounts amounting to £7l ISs 5d were passed for payment.
